Output 12509eb5c215a1702b1ad684c53c2ba48142ee43282e3f681cd7d345e4ab7abf:0

value
52510258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cab417427a688d50f0e20f6d3b342f1383ba5755 OP_EQUAL
address
MSNxU7TRyGHFDdx8E21JqcAkgxcjVRTWE6
transaction
12509eb5c215a1702b1ad684c53c2ba48142ee43282e3f681cd7d345e4ab7abf
spent
true